Emerging Trends in Mobile Casino Gaming
Mobile gaming’s ascent is characterized by rapid technological integration, including:
- Enhanced User Experience (UX): Intuitive interfaces and immersive graphics across diverse device profiles.
- Cross-Platform Compatibility: Apps that operate seamlessly across operating systems like iOS and Android, enabling a broader audience reach.
- Advanced Security Protocols: Implementing encryption, identity verification, and fraud prevention measures to safeguard user data and foster trust.
- Gamification and Engagement: Features like leaderboards, bonuses, and social sharing to enhance user retention.
However, ensuring fairness and transparency remains a cornerstone, especially as users seek assurance that games are genuinely random and results are not manipulated.

How Technological Innovations Enhance Player Engagement
Recent innovations include:
| Technology | Implication for Gaming |
|---|---|
| Augmented Reality (AR) | Create immersive environments that simulate real-world casino experiences. |
| Artificial Intelligence (AI) | Personalized game recommendations and dynamic difficulty adjustments. |
| Blockchain | Transparent handling of transactions, provably fair games, and secure jackpots. |
| Mobile Optimization | Ensures seamless gameplay on diverse devices, boosting engagement and retention. |
The industry continually seeks new ways to captivate users, not just through engaging gameplay, but also through transparency and trustworthiness. Incorporating blockchain technology, for instance, helps in providing provably fair outcomes, which directly enhances player confidence.
